Saraki vs Belgore: Hearing of Saraki's Defamation Suit Adjourned to July 17

Date: 2012-06-07

An Abuja High Court on Tuesday adjourned to July 17, hearing of a suit filed by Sen. Bukola Saraki (PDP-Kwara) against the ACN gubernatorial candidate in 2011, Dele Belgore (SAN). Saraki instituted a N5 billion defamatory suit against Belgore over a publication in a national newspaper.

In a writ of summons by counsel to Saraki, Mr Festus Keyamo, said that Belgore caused the defamatory statements to be published in a national daily (This Day) of July 15, 2011.

''The said publication contained very damaging, disparaging and invidious statements concerning my client, through innuendoes and direct language.

''Consequent upon the foregoing, we have our client's instructions to demand from you N5 billion as damages for the irreparable harm your publication has inflicted on our client's image as well as that of his family."

Justice Abubakar Umar adjourned further hearing in the suit after counsel to Belgore, Mr Biodun Ogundipe, informed the court that Saraki and his counsel were absent.

Ogundipe said there was no letter from either Saraki or his counsel (Keyamo) giving reasons for their absence from court.

He said that Saraki and his counsel were aware that Thursday was set as the date for the hearing of the suit when they filed it on Jan. 18.

Justice Umar then fixed July 17 for hearing and ordered that notices be issued to Saraki and his counsel to remind them of the new date.
